Covid-19 will keep limiting our freedom if we let our guard down, says PM


Prime Minister Datuk Seri Ismail Sabri Yaakob launches the Malaysia Deepavali Open House 2021. Also present are Tourism, Arts and Culture Minister Datuk Seri Nancy Shukri, Federal Territories Minister Datuk Seri Shahidan Kassim and MIC president Tan Sri SA Vigneswaran

KUALA LUMPUR: Malaysians must never take Covid-19 lightly as doing so will cause the pandemic to continue limiting our freedom, says Datuk Seri Ismail Sabri Yaakob.

The Prime Minister said everybody must keep adhering to standard operating procedures (SOPs) and never take the threat of Covid-19 for granted.
